About The Position

The Future Talent Program offers internships lasting up to 12 weeks, including one or more projects. These opportunities within our Research Lab Division provide development and a chance to assess long-term career fit. The Trial Manager is responsible for creating and ensuring the successful execution of the clinical data management strategy for assigned trials within a specific drug/vaccine program. This involves developing and managing project plans from protocol development through database lock, archiving, and submission deliverables. Collaboration with appropriate functional areas ensures resource alignment and timely, quality execution of project plans. The role involves agreeing/arbitrating deliverable-based commitments based on trial complexity and requirements, managing change, customer, and stakeholder expectations, facilitating cross-functional decision-making, and performing risk management. The position represents Global Data Management on cross-functional trial teams and in development forums. Under guidance, may serve as a data management lead or support role for filing programs. Participation in the development of and adherence to clinical data management procedures is required. Interaction with staff across sites, countries, and time zones is expected.

Responsibilities

  • Develops detailed project plans for the collection, review, and cleaning of all clinical data for assigned trials, including case report form (CRF) data, lab data, external data, biomarker data, and clinical outcomes assessments.
  • Serves as project manager for all clinical data management activities for assigned trials.
  • Uses interpersonal, negotiating, and project management skills to perform and manage project planning, initiation, execution, change control, and closing.
  • Manages project team development, leadership, meeting management, and resource coordination.
  • Conducts risk management planning, including risk identification, analysis, response planning, monitoring, and control, with escalation as necessary.
  • Manages customer/stakeholder expectations and facilitates cross-functional decisions.
  • Defines trial-level requirements for quality data collection and validation.
  • Reads and interprets clinical protocols from a clinical data management perspective.
  • Provides clinical data management input into trial design, ensuring operational feasibility.
  • Engages with stakeholders and subject matter experts to assess complexity, define data management requirements and inputs, and confirm deliverables and services.
  • Ensures appropriate use of standards and project-level consistency in database design, data collection, and validation.
  • Facilitates assessment and processing of standards and change requests.
  • Approves trial-level data validation plans.
  • Manages trial-level data quality and completion of database lock and post-database lock activities.
  • Monitors the overall status and quality of data collected during the in-life portion of a trial.
  • Engages with stakeholders and subject matter experts to refine data management tools and validation plans.
  • Ensures activities required to achieve database lock (or data extraction) are completed by appropriate functional areas.
  • Ensures timely archival of trial data and documentation.
  • Ensures timely decommissioning of clinical data management technologies.
  • Accountable for ensuring the successful execution of delivery of data management services provided by external partners for outsourced trials.
  • Supports site and sponsor audits.
  • Identifies and supports improvements to data collection and data management processes and tools.
